Subject: Props shipment — Lanternwick Theatre tour

Dispatch desk,

The crated stage props for the Lanternwick Theatre production "The Glass Orchard" are packed and ready at Bay 3. Four crates total: two masks cases, one backdrop roll, one effects trunk. All are foam-lined and marked fragile. Pickup is scheduled for Thursday morning, destination the Fennmoor Playhouse loading dock. Please confirm the van has tie-down straps before loading. The courier hand-over instruction is below.

Thanks,
Petra

courier memo of yajef-bajep: the frawyn jordor courier leaves the norwyn ledger at gate 2781 under passcode 330769

**Onboarding: Replica lag alarm (Ledgerpine)**

The read-replica lag alarm fires when lag exceeds 30 seconds for five minutes. Release managers should hold deploys until it clears. The alarm's silence command posts to the monitoring bridge, which requires an API credential in your local env file. Add that credential on the following line:

secret setting of kagup-haweg: RELAY_SECRET20=79282600b75847005433

## Bucketeer Assignment Service — Runbook

Bucketeer hands out A/B experiment assignments for everything downstream of the Larkspur gateway. If assignments look sticky-but-wrong, it's almost always a stale hash salt, not the allocator itself. Don't restart the whole fleet — just flip the active salt and let the cache drain (takes ~10 min). Marnie left good notes in the incident doc from the Q3 mixup. Before touching anything, compare what's running against the known-good baseline. These are the production values as of the last audit:

service settings:
BRIIX_PIN=8582
BRIIX_TENANT=raleth
BRIIX_METRICS_HOST=metrics.briix.urlaqstack.example
BRIIX_SEAL=seal_c11ef522
BRIIX_STANDBY_TEAM=ulaok

**Night Shift Onboarding — Floor 6 Opening, Calverro House**

From Monday, the sixth floor of Calverro House is operational for Brindlewave staff. Night-shift colleagues should note that the main stairwell doors lock automatically after 22:00, so use the east lift lobby only. The floor warden desk is unstaffed overnight; log your arrival in the register by the lift instead. Lighting runs on motion sensors — give them a few seconds. To reach the floor outside daytime hours, enter the code below at the lift keypad.

badge for yafof-faduf: bdg-O-80